INTERNAL MEMO — Finance Team Only

Re: Term Sheet from Caldrey Systems

Caldrey's revised term sheet arrived Tuesday. Key points: a three-year supply commitment, volume rebates tiered at 8% and 12%, and an exclusivity clause covering the Velmora product line. Lena Harwick has flagged the exclusivity language as potentially restrictive given our pipeline with other partners. Please model cash impact under both tiers before Friday's review. Our position going into negotiations is noted below.

board note of kahag-baguf: The finance team signed off on a budget of $419.2 million for Project Gorvan.

Subject: Handover — AgriPulse telemetry gateway DB

Hi Renata,

As discussed, I'm handing over the AgriPulse gateway database ahead of my rotation off the Harvestline project. The gateway ingests tractor and combine telemetry every 30 seconds; the retention job runs nightly at 02:00. Watch the ingest_lag metric — anything over five minutes means the combine fleet buffers are backing up. Vacuum settings are documented in the wiki. For direct access, use the connection string below.

database URL for hawip-kagap: redis://rusok_svc:bMCaqek7MRWIOJ@db-8501.zarqeltech.corp:5432/sileth

# Orlan Street Office Closure (Managers Only)

Quick heads-up for department heads: we've decided to wind down the Orlan Street satellite office by end of Q3. It's a small site — eleven staff — and most have already agreed to relocate to the Kessbrook campus or go remote. Facilities is handling the lease exit, and Dana Ferrowick owns the people side. Please don't mention this outside the management group until the all-hands. The bigger picture behind the decision is captured below.

board note of kadug-tawig: Only 5 of the 100 pilot accounts renewed Oliath, so a churn review is set for April 15.